3,109th Bank of India branch inaugurated in Moodubidri


Mangalore Today News Network

Moodbidri, Dec 29: Shree Bhattaraka Charukeerthi Pandithacharyavarya Swamiji of the Shree Jain Mutt inaugurated the 3,109th branch of the Bank of India at Canara Furniture Building, Moodubidri, on Dec 27, Sunday. 

In his inaugural speech, he said that banking is based on the element of trust. Since the Indian banking system stands on a strong foundation of trust and faith, it is very strong in India, he said. 

Fr. Austin Peter Peris, parish priest of Moodubidri, presided over the programme. 

M Narendra Kumar, the executive director, said that 4 abhaya centres have been established for economical management. Abhaya centres will be established in Dharmasthala and Belgaum too.

MLA K Abhayachandra; K Amarnath Shetty, the former minister; Dr M Mohan Alva, the president of Alva’s Education Foundation; and Bhoja Kotian, the president of Moodubidri Town Hall were the chief guests.
